Conversion Formula for Pound Per Hour to Ounce Per Second
The formula of conversion of Pound Per Hour to Ounce Per Second is very simple. To convert Pound Per Hour to Ounce Per Second, we can use this simple formula:
1 Pound Per Hour = 0.0044444444 Ounce Per Second
1 Ounce Per Second = 224.9999998016 Pound Per Hour
One Pound Per Hour is equal to 0.0044444444 Ounce Per Second. So, we need to multiply the number of Pound Per Hour by 0.0044444444 to get the no of Ounce Per Second. This formula helps when we need to change the measurements from Pound Per Hour to Ounce Per Second

Details for Pound per Hour (Standard for Industrial Flow)
Introduction : Pound per hour is a unit that tracks mass flow over a longer time scale. It's widely used in fuel consumption metrics, especially in aviation, where hourly rates better align with operational cycles.
History & Origin : The lb/h unit gained prominence with the rise of mechanical engines and fuel-fed systems, where measuring consumption or production by hour offered more meaningful data than per-second intervals.
Current Use : Essential in aviation for fuel flow tracking, and in thermal plants and combustion systems. It’s also used in transportation and logistics for bulk material handling over extended periods.
Details for Ounce per Second (Lightweight Rapid Flow)
Introduction : Ounce per second measures the flow of a small mass—1 ounce—every second. This unit is perfect for precise, lightweight applications such as food processing, liquid dispensers, or medical equipment using imperial units.
History & Origin : Ounces have long been part of the British and U.S. customary systems. This per-second format evolved to meet demands for accuracy in small-scale, fast-moving systems like lab dosing or product filling.
Current Use : Used in microbatch production, pharmaceuticals, and packaging lines. It offers high time-resolution tracking where even small mass shifts must be monitored in real-time using the ounce as a base.
